Brain Damage x Emiko Ota x Mad Professor release NEW album Oide Oide
2025-04-21
The meeting between French, often bass-rooted producer and multi-instrumentalist Brain Damage, with Japanese multidisciplinary artist Emiko Ota (OKZ) and EnglishContinue Reading












